引言
在当今数据驱动的世界中,高效数据处理能力是企业竞争力的关键。雷凌镜框架(Raylibing Mirror Framework,简称RMF)作为一种新兴的数据处理工具,正逐渐受到业界的关注。本文将深入探讨雷凌镜框架的原理、应用场景以及其如何成为高效数据处理的秘密武器。
雷凌镜框架概述
1. 定义
雷凌镜框架是一个基于分布式计算和大数据技术的数据处理平台。它旨在提供高效、可扩展、可靠的数据处理能力,以满足不同规模和复杂度的数据处理需求。
2. 核心特点
- 分布式计算:雷凌镜框架支持分布式计算,能够充分利用多核处理器和集群资源,提高数据处理速度。
- 可扩展性:框架支持水平扩展,可以轻松适应数据量和计算需求的增长。
- 可靠性:雷凌镜框架具备高可用性,能够在系统故障的情况下保证数据处理的连续性。
- 易用性:框架提供简洁的API和丰富的文档,降低了使用门槛。
雷凌镜框架的工作原理
1. 数据输入
雷凌镜框架支持多种数据源接入,包括关系型数据库、NoSQL数据库、文件系统等。用户可以通过配置文件或代码定义数据输入源。
# 示例:配置MySQL数据库连接
config = {
'type': 'mysql',
'host': 'localhost',
'port': 3306,
'user': 'root',
'password': 'password',
'database': 'testdb'
}
2. 数据处理
数据处理是雷凌镜框架的核心功能。框架支持多种数据处理操作,如过滤、转换、聚合等。
# 示例:数据过滤
filter_condition = {
'name': 'age',
'operator': '>',
'value': 18
}
3. 数据输出
处理后的数据可以输出到不同的目标,如数据库、文件系统、实时监控系统等。
# 示例:数据输出到MySQL数据库
output_config = {
'type': 'mysql',
'host': 'localhost',
'port': 3306,
'user': 'root',
'password': 'password',
'database': 'outputdb'
}
雷凌镜框架的应用场景
1. 大数据分析
雷凌镜框架可以应用于大规模数据集的分析,如电商用户行为分析、社交网络分析等。
2. 实时数据处理
在金融、物联网等领域,实时数据处理至关重要。雷凌镜框架支持毫秒级的数据处理,满足实时性要求。
3. 数据仓库
雷凌镜框架可以作为数据仓库的一部分,提供高效的数据加载、转换和集成能力。
雷凌镜框架的优势
1. 性能优越
雷凌镜框架采用分布式计算和优化算法,在数据处理性能方面具有显著优势。
2. 易于集成
框架提供丰富的API和插件,方便与其他系统和工具集成。
3. 开源免费
雷凌镜框架是开源免费软件,降低了企业使用成本。
总结
雷凌镜框架作为一种高效的数据处理工具,具有广泛的应用前景。通过本文的介绍,相信读者对雷凌镜框架有了更深入的了解。在未来,雷凌镜框架将继续优化和扩展,为用户提供更加强大的数据处理能力。
